Output 6b593103289eb4a13e32a83a64f58720a57a3e63f13ad3d55a6a525a4d10e19e:3

value
28460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7129d0686c99a61e75ffcee7063138e09e36ac3 OP_EQUAL
address
3JP1svqj26MsnKpSpCSh5kNDnydjGJJudB
transaction
6b593103289eb4a13e32a83a64f58720a57a3e63f13ad3d55a6a525a4d10e19e
spent
true